Output 59a8136c7de05d3e5c54a77d3cf4abdac7a2f79ca88a1f763a613eb7e8638987:0

value
21219409
script pubkey
OP_0 OP_PUSHBYTES_20 7ed2805d5be11d6b23e64e9ed862e90a2bdb0b04
address
ltc1q0mfgqh2muywkkglxf60dschfpg4akzcyhrhjy3
transaction
59a8136c7de05d3e5c54a77d3cf4abdac7a2f79ca88a1f763a613eb7e8638987
spent
true